Output 66b1aa9f8d22b7c6421cc11c5d391896200db108623f0e426ac9c82edb61d88b:1

value
50200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f6d209cd130b7812dc8e4bc3ad09b3feaa244cc6 OP_EQUAL
address
3QC5mT3u8FrhRxvEq14FFDd3uGE4ByUukw
transaction
66b1aa9f8d22b7c6421cc11c5d391896200db108623f0e426ac9c82edb61d88b
spent
true